- The Cavalcade of America: "The Gorgeous Hussy"
- Description
- Written by Robert Tallman and stars Paulette Goddard. Features John McIntire, Karl Swenson, Ed Jerome, Kenny Delmar. Produced by Homer Fickett with music by Don Voorhees. Clayton Collyer, anncr. The story of Peggy Eaton and her relationship with President Andrew Jackson. Adapted from the novel by Samuel Hopkins Adams.

- The Cavalcade of America: "Young Andrew Jackson"
- Description
- Written by Erik Barnouw and Robert Tallman. Stars John McIntyre with Karl Swenson, Ray Collins, Agnes Moorehead, Bill Johnstone, Kenny Delmar. Produced by Homer Fickett with music by Donald Voorhees. Clayton Collyer, Dick Stark, anncrs. The story of Jackson's first law practice and the events which led to the initial taming of the west.
